What is a Cloud Server? And Why Do You Need It?

What is a Cloud Server? And Why Do You Need It?


Cloud Server Definition

Cloud servers are virtual servers that operate in a cloud computing environment. In contrast to traditional physical servers that are owned and managed by yourself, cloud servers are provided by cloud service providers and accessed via the internet. Users can rent computing resources such as CPU, RAM, and storage as needed, without the need to purchase and maintain their own hardware.

How Cloud Servers Work

Cloud servers are implemented with virtualization technology, where one physical server is divided into several virtual servers. Each virtual server has its own operating system and operates independently. This allows multiple users to use a single physical server simultaneously.

Benefits of Cloud Servers

  • Scalability: Cloud servers offer high scalability. Users can easily add or subtract computing resources as needed, without requiring downtime. 
  • Cost Efficiency: Users only need to pay for the resources they use, thereby saving costs compared to purchasing and maintaining physical servers. 
  • Reliability: Cloud servers are generally more reliable than physical servers because cloud service providers have redundant -infrastructure. 
  • Security: Cloud service providers usually offer advanced security features to protect user data. 
  • User Ease: Cloud servers are easy to use and manage. Users can access and manage their servers via a web portal or API.

Types of Cloud Servers

  • Public Cloud: Public cloud is the most common type of cloud server. This server is provided by a cloud service provider and can be accessed by anyone via the internet. 
  • Private Cloud: Private cloud is a cloud server provided to a single organization or company. This server can be accessed internally by employees of the organization. 
  • Hybrid Cloud: Hybrid cloud is a combination of public cloud and private cloud. This type of cloud allows organizations to leverage the advantages of both types of cloud.

Cloud Server Application

Cloud servers can be used for various applications, such as: 
  • Web Hosting: Cloud servers can be used to host websites and web applications. 
  • Application Development: Cloud servers can be used to develop and test applications. 
  • Big Data: Cloud servers can be used to analyze large amounts of data. 
  • Machine Learning: Cloud servers can be used to train and run machine learning models. 
  • Backup and Disaster Recovery: Cloud servers can be used for data backup and disaster recovery.

Cloud Server Service Provider

There are many cloud server service providers in Indonesia, such as: 
  • Google Cloud Platform 
  • Amazon Web Services (AWS) 
  • Microsoft Azure - Alibaba Cloud 
  • DigitalOcean 
  • Vultr

Choosing a Cloud Server

When choosing a cloud server, there are several factors to consider, such as: 
  • Computing requirements: Users need to consider how much CPU, RAM, and storage they need. 
  • Cost: Users need to compare prices from different cloud service providers. 
  • Features: Users need to consider the features offered by various cloud service providers. 
  • Security: Users need to ensure that the cloud service provider offers adequate security features. 
  • Customer support: Users need to ensure that the cloud service provider offers good customer support.

Conclusion

Cloud servers offer many benefits to users, such as scalability, cost efficiency, reliability, security, and user friendliness. There are many types of cloud servers and applications available. Users need to consider their needs carefully when selecting a cloud server.
We are a community of Computer Technology enthusiasts, and we are very happy that you decided to join.